SICIM has been awarded the full construction of the WARDENBURG-DROHNE (WAD) – Lot 2 pipeline in Lower Saxony. The project includes the installation of 30 km of 40-inch pipeline, located southwest of Bremen.
Our team will manage every stage of the project, from site preparation to final land restoration, with a strong focus on minimizing environmental impact.
The route crosses the typical wetland areas of northwestern Germany, posing engineering challenges that will require careful groundwater management and trench stabilization.
The activities, commissioned by OGE - the Germany’s largest gas transmission system operator , will be performed in joint venture with the Belgian company Denys NV.
Once completed, the pipeline will transport regasified LNG, delivered to the Wilhelmshaven terminal, into the German infrastructure transmission system. The pipeline, fully hydrogen-ready, will contribute to Europe’s long-term shift toward low-emission energy infrastructure.
